Can you interview multiple people?

Yes. Many of our business projects involve multiple subjects — the founder, a long-serving employee, a family member. Our team structures each film so it feels like one story told by many voices.

Can you film at multiple locations?

Sure can. Whether it's the original back shed, a factory floor, or a corner office, we can come to where the story happened. Travel is factored into your custom package.

Can you use old photos, footage, or archive material?

Yes. Historical material gives depth and emotion to a story, so we actively encourage it. The only caveat: material needs to be in workable condition for our team.

What will the final film look like?

That depends on your needs. Most business projects produce a full documentary (15–60 minutes) and a highlights reel (2–4 minutes) for events or social use. Others add short social clips. We scope the deliverables with you from day one.
